Kim Majetic serves as the National HR Director for Gordon Food Service - Canada since June 2016, overseeing all Human Resources functions across the country. Prior to this role, Kim held various HR positions within Gordon Food Service, including Regional Human Resources Director and HR Manager, with responsibilities encompassing organizational development, employee relations, and strategic HR initiatives for over 2,000 non-union employees. With a strong foundation in human resources, Kim's career began at Maple Leaf Foods Inc as an HR Generalist, followed by a role at Andrew Peller Limited. Kim holds a Bachelor of Arts in Sociology and Political Science from Brock University, a Post Graduate Diploma in Human Resources Management from Mohawk College, and is currently pursuing the Certified Applied Positive Psychology designation from The Flourishing Center.
